Update ServiceState to adapt NetworkService change.

SST is re-routed to get cellular registration states from
CellularNetworkService. Updating ServiceState to adapt that
change.

-    /**
-     * RIL level registration state values from ril.h
-     * ((const char **)response)[0] is registration state 0-6,
-     *              0 - Not registered, MT is not currently searching
-     *                  a new operator to register
-     *              1 - Registered, home network
-     *              2 - Not registered, but MT is currently searching
-     *                  a new operator to register
-     *              3 - Registration denied
-     *              4 - Unknown
-     *              5 - Registered, roaming
-     *             10 - Same as 0, but indicates that emergency calls
-     *                  are enabled.
-     *             12 - Same as 2, but indicates that emergency calls
-     *                  are enabled.
-     *             13 - Same as 3, but indicates that emergency calls
-     *                  are enabled.
-     *             14 - Same as 4, but indicates that emergency calls
-     *                  are enabled.
-     * @hide
-     */
